It was an evening of high note, not to mention many in between, when Opera Santa Barbara hosted a captivating La Dolce Vita, A Night of Puccini gala at the Montecito Club with a sell-out crowd of 180 raising more than $200,000 for the popular organization.

The fun fête, co-chaired by Karen Knight and Carol Vernon, was emceed by Italian concert pianist Jacopo Giacopuzzi, with soprano Janet Szepei Todd and tenor Xavier Prado, accompanied by Tim Accurso on piano, providing entertainment during the three-course dinner with a selection of works from La Boheme, Tosca, Turandot, and Madama Butterfly, among others.

OSB’s artistic director Kostis Protopapas conducted a Stand Up for Opera fund raiser, which added another $120,000 to the coffers.
